Dilled Carrots

"I have enjoyed this recipe for many years. I especially like the way the wine blends with the sugar to give the carrots a slightly sweet taste. I prefer using baby carrots and chop each carrot into 3 little round pieces. I adapted this recipe from Southern Living 1981 Annual Recipes."

  1. Very nice way to prepare carrots, with the added bonus of extra vegetables! I used ordinary carrots, chopped into thick slices. Easy to prepare, cooked away while I was busy with other dishes. I made it to accompany Chef#362755 s Recipe#280563, for a very good meal. Thanks, MrsJ! made for PAC Fall 2008
     
  2. I wasn't sure how this would come together, I thought it might have too much of a wine taste. To my surprise it was delcious and MrsJ you are completely right the wine and the sugar come together well to give the carrots a wonderful tatste. I chopped my carrots into thin sticks and I added a little more dill. I serevd them to accompany a stuffed veal loin I was making, they were the perfect side dish and enjoyed by all.
